Bath to the sun
Upload file
Bad to the sun ObjectID
43252
Belgiergasse 13, 15 KG
location
: Gries
The Bad zur Sonne was built in 1874. The reinforced concrete skeleton construction of the pool surrounds (columns) dates from 1928. After a renovation in 1957, the pool was closed as an outdoor pool in 1992. The facade of Feuerbachgasse and Belgiergasse shows a plaster painting by Ernst Jungel (1893–1982). The bathroom was renovated by July 2001 and had a sliding glass roof. A teaching area was separated from the pool, leaving around 16 m in length. A sauna and apartments were integrated. A citizens' initiative with bodybuilder Manfred Grössler had campaigned against the demolition plans.

Hotel Weitzer
Upload file
Hotel Weitzer ObjectID
36143
Grieskai 16 KG
location
: Gries
The hotel complex of the Hotel Weitzer consists of three buildings, but only the classical part is a listed building. This was in 1838 by Georg Hauberrisser the Elder. Ä. Erected with the inclusion of older components on a U-shaped floor plan. The late Classicist building shows 5: 13: 4 axes and has a strict facade structure. On the facade facing the Grieskai there is a centrally located, three-axis risalit with colossal pilasters that extend over the upper floors and support a triangular gable. The ground floor is grooved and is separated from the 1st floor by a surrounding cornice . The windows on the first floor show windows with profiled frames and straight cornice crowns resting on consoles (triangular gable crowns on the risalit). The bottle-framed windows on the 2nd floor are in supraposition due to the bottle-framed parapet fields. The eaves cornice of the building is profiled. At the risalit there is a wide rectangular portal made of Steinberger marble. Inside there is a square vault and a two-pillar staircase with a cast iron railing in Biedermeier pointed arch motifs.

Soo.  Böhm-Schlössl Upload file Soo. Böhm-Schlössl ObjectID
36147
Kernstockgasse 21 KG
location
: Gries
The core of the building dates back to before the 17th century. In the course of a redesign around 1900, the picturesque late-historical-old German facade was created. In 1894 the conductor Karl Böhm was born in this house. The tops of the tower and the four dormers are closed with star bodies made of sheet zinc, and a weathercock sits on a turret.

Grave monument / epitaph, Gustav Koller
Upload file
Grave monument / epitaph, Gustav Koller ObjectID
22189
Triester Straße 164 KG
location
: Gries
The monumental crypt was built by the Graz sculptor August Rantz for the car manufacturer Gustav Koller (1842–1910) in antique forms. The centrally placed sarcophagus on a pedestal is surrounded by a semicircular stone enclosure and can be reached via two side stairs. The relief of the sarcophagus shows depictions around the theme of ancient chariot races - a homage to the profession of the buried. The relief on the long side shows the time immediately before a chariot race, the side reliefs show men forging a wheel or shoeing a horse's hoof. Two lanterns rest on pedestals, each showing an angel with a lowered torch and a lowered trumpet - both symbols of death and transience. The grave monument has since been sold.
